Epigenetics discovery could lead to new class of cancer drugs

Drug Discovery World

A new paper has solved the 20-year mystery of how epigenetic modifications act as traffic lights to control gene expression and could ultimately speed up the development of a new class of epigenetic cancer drugs. When it gives the green light, H3K4me3 allows RNA polymerase II to move along DNA, transcribing it into RNA as it moves.
